A recap on differences between cucumber and barbecue sauce

  • Cucumber has more vitamin K; however, barbecue sauce is higher in vitamin E.
  • Barbecue sauce covers your daily sodium needs 45% more than cucumber.
  • Barbecue sauce contains 9 times less vitamin K than cucumber. Cucumber contains 16.4µg of vitamin K, while barbecue sauce contains 1.8µg.
  • Cucumber has less sugar.

Food varieties used in this article are Cucumber, with peel, raw and Sauce, barbecue.
